Lady with a Sword (1971)
After a trio of rogues murder her sister and leave her nephew for dead, a skilled swordswoman seeks revenge upon them and soon discovers she has a dismaying connection to the main culprit.
What people think about Lady with a Sword
Lady with a Sword is the kind of revenge drama that feels bracing not because it’s louder than its peers, but because it’s sharper—driven by a formidable heroine whose strength is physical, moral, and deeply human. Directed with clear-eyed purpose by Kao Pao-Shu, it gives its women real interior lives and agency, turning what could’ve been a routine vendetta into something pointed, tense, and quietly feminist. Lily Ho sells every moment with an athlete’s precision and an actor’s conviction, making the action crackle while the emotions keep their weight. If you’re looking for a glossy, escapist romp this may feel too steely and serious, but if you want a compelling classic that turns righteous fury into artful momentum, it’s an easy recommendation.
Lady with a Sword is clearly aiming for a revenge tale with emotional weight rather than a crowd-pleasing martial arts romp, and it commits to that somber mood from start to finish. The problem is the same thing that makes it “compelling” can also make it a mega downer: it’s heavy, sad, and not particularly interested in giving you the catharsis you’re probably craving. Action fans may find the choreography serviceable instead of thrilling, and the finale can feel oddly anti-climactic for a film built on payback. If you want a bleak, character-tinged vendetta story you might appreciate it, but if you’re here for standout fights and a rousing finish, this likely won’t hit the spot.
